Frequently Asked Questions

How do Colorado State University-Fort Collins and Carlow University compare?
Colorado State University-Fort Collins (Fort Collins, CO) has an acceptance rate of 88.5%, in-state tuition of $13,373, and median 10-year earnings of $60,543. Carlow University (Pittsburgh, PA) has an acceptance rate of 87.0%, in-state tuition of $35,874, and median 10-year earnings of $51,051.
Which school has higher graduate earnings, Colorado State University-Fort Collins or Carlow University?
Colorado State University-Fort Collins graduates earn more at 10 years out, with a median of $60,543 vs $51,051. Source: U.S. Department of Education College Scorecard.
Which school is more affordable, Colorado State University-Fort Collins or Carlow University?
Based on average net price (after grants and scholarships), Carlow University is the more affordable option at $20,786 per year versus $21,279.
Which school has a better 4-year graduation rate?
Colorado State University-Fort Collins has the higher 4-year graduation rate: 66.7% vs 57.6%.
